Nemo Gardens: Cultivating the Seascape
Location: Mediterranean Sea
Architect: VINCENT CALLEBAUT ARCHITECTURES (Belgium)
Status: Conceptualized
Nemo Gardens, conceptualized by the visionary team at VINCENT CALLEBAUT ARCHITECTURES, envisions a new frontier in agriculture beneath the waves of the Mediterranean Sea.
Though it remains in the conceptual stage, this project is making waves in the field of aquatic agroalimentaire.
The Vision: Agriculture Below the Surface
Nemo Gardens represents a paradigm shift in farming by harnessing the vast, nutrient-rich waters of the Mediterranean. It combines aquaculture, hydroponics, and marine biology to create a self-sustaining ecosystem for food production.
Key Features and Sustainability Elements
Subaquatic Greenhouses: Cutting-edge underwater greenhouses, utilizing natural sunlight, enable the cultivation of a wide variety of crops and marine species.
Eco-Friendly Farming: Nemo Gardens prioritize sustainable practices, including waste recycling, water purification, and the integration of native marine species to enhance biodiversity.
Food Security: By fostering year-round crop growth and reducing reliance on land-based agriculture, Nemo Gardens aims to contribute to regional food security.

Challenges and Future Prospects
While the concept of Nemo Gardens is promising, it faces challenges such as engineering complexities, logistical issues, and regulatory considerations. However, its potential to revolutionize food production and reduce the ecological footprint of agriculture makes it a topic of significant interest and investment.
